    Curls and Confidence: Turning Natural Hair Journey Into A Brand ft. Alycea Adams

    In this episode, we dive into the journey of Alycea Adams, a college content creator, and start-up founder, as she shares her evolution from a pre-med student to a successful content creator. Alycea discusses the importance of authenticity, particularly through her natural hair journey, and how embracing her true self has led to meaningful brand partnerships and opportunities. Key Takeaways: This episode emphasizes the significance of personal branding and self-awareness in building a successful career. Alycea's story highlights the importance of staying true to your values, understanding your messaging, and prioritizing personal happiness over external validation. Episode Segments: Morning Routines & College Life: Discussion about breakfast habits and campus life at UNC, including the beloved Waffle House memories. The Journey to Personal Branding: How Alycea transitioned from focusing solely on academics to discovering her passion for content creation. Working with a Brand Manager: The turning point in June 2023 when a brand manager discovered her on TikTok, leading to more strategic content creation. Self-Discovery & Authenticity: Alycea's experience with embracing her natural hair and using it as a platform to challenge stereotypes. Redefining Success: The evolution from grade-focused success metrics to prioritizing personal happiness and fulfillment.
